软件开发技术合同是一份正式的文档,用于明确双方在软件开发过程中的权利和义务。在这份合同中,通常需要包括以下内容:
1. 合同双方信息:包括签订合同的公司或个人的名称、地址、联系方式等。
2. 项目背景和目标:描述软件开发项目的背景、目的和预期结果。
3. 需求分析:详细说明软件的功能需求、性能需求、安全需求等。
4. 设计规范:包括软件架构、数据库设计、接口设计等方面的规定。
5. 开发计划:列出软件开发的各个阶段、任务分配、进度安排等。
6. 质量保证:约定软件测试、验收标准、缺陷修复等要求。
7. 知识产权:明确软件的版权归属、使用权、转让权等。
8. 保密条款:约定双方对项目信息、技术秘密的保护措施。
9. 违约责任:约定双方在履行合同过程中违反约定的责任和赔偿方式。
10. 争议解决:约定双方在合同执行过程中发生争议时的处理方式。
11. 其他条款:根据项目特点和双方协商,可以添加其他相关条款。
在签订软件开发技术合同时,双方应充分沟通,确保合同内容符合实际需求。同时,建议在合同中明确约定违约责任、争议解决方式等关键条款,以保障双方权益。